Oscillometric method ,[object Object]
When an inflated cuff is placed over an artery, the pulsatilepressure changes in the artery will be transmitted to the inflated cuff, producing similar changes in cuff pressure.
The periodic changes in cuff pressure are then processed electronically to derive a value for the mean, systolic, and diastolic blood pressures.,[object Object]

Trouble shooting ,[object Object]
Avoid placing leads over bony areas. In patients with large breasts, place the electrodes under the breast.
Apply tincture of benzoin to the electrode sites if the patient is diaphoretic. The electrodes will adhere to the skin better.
The surgical cauteryearthing pad should be away from the leads to prevent signal distortion.,[object Object]

Although the optimal time interval between obtaining a 12-leadECG and elective surgery is unknown, general consensus suggeststhat an ECG within 30 days of surgery is adequate for thosewith stable disease in whom a preoperative ECG is indicated.,[object Object]
Most modern electrocardiographic monitors allow the operator a choice of several bandwidths.                 (1) a diagnostic mode with a bandwidth of 0.05 to 130 Hz                  (2) a monitoring mode with a bandwidth of 0.5 to 40 Hz                  (3) a filter mode with a bandwidth of 0.5 to 20 Hz.
